What You'll Do:

  • Drive continuous improvement.
  • Lead Lean/Six Sigma initiatives; support and guide staff to identify and eliminate waste, boost efficiency, and implement 5S and Performance Management methodologies.
  • Enhance plant productivity (OEE), eliminate bottlenecks, and reduce process cycle times.
  • Support Yield Management initiatives to monitor, analyze, and control plant yield performance; develop strategies to reduce volume losses and optimize raw material usage through Lean methodology and continuous improvement tools.
  • Maintain quality service by working with the quality lab and enforcing organizational standards.
  • Develop, oversee, and maintain compliance with established policies and procedures.
  • Model the core value of safety by contributing to a culture focused on safe work practices.
  • Follow safety rules, guidelines, codes, and standards for all projects (UL, NEC, NFPA, CE, etc.); participate in pre-task planning and report safety issues or concerns to management.
  • Continuously evaluate equipment, process operations, and controls to ensure personnel safety, environmental stewardship, and regulatory compliance.
  • Work closely with the corporate engineering group and serve as a point of contact for contractors.
  • Take on individual plant projects from conception to completion.
  • Work closely with all disciplines to troubleshoot issues and ensure plant processes are aligned to achieve maximum output and efficiencies.
  • Design plant and equipment configurations adaptable to various product ranges and process technologies, considering safety, environmental, and economic impacts.
  • Provide control system designs, specifications, process control parameters, system testing, and start-up assistance.
  • Maintain engineering records including creating and updating Process & Instrumentation Diagrams, Process Flow Diagrams, and supporting development of operations and maintenance SOPs.
  • Install and commission new equipment, monitor performance, troubleshoot issues, manage contractors, and document process changes and additions.
  • Support new product development from trial through commercialization and improve production lines.
  • Responsible for continuous and process improvement at the site.
  • Participate as a member of the Management Team, helping drive direction and culture for the facility.
  • Ability to multitask and determine workload priorities.
  • Take plant responsibilities for PSM.

What You'll Bring:

  • Bachelor's degree in chemical, electrical, or mechanical engineering preferred; experience may be considered in lieu of degree.
  • 3+ years of relevant manufacturing experience.
  • Experience with 2D CAD programs such as AutoCAD is desired.
  • Experience with PLCs is a plus (Rockwell, FactoryTalk Studio, Logix Designer).
  • Experience working in a PSM environment.
  • Experience with Management of Change (MOC) procedures is desired.
  • Strong analytical and mechanical aptitude and ability to collaborate effectively with other functions, including operations, maintenance and technical groups.
  • Excellent written and oral communication skills.
  • Experience in a Lean/Six Sigma environment.
